​​Reminder: Waterbury Youth Soccer Registration Fees Increase on 8/22

This is a just reminder that registration is open for the 2021 fall soccer season and the program fees increase by $10 after August 22nd. Please visit www.waterburysoccer.com to register. Waterbury Youth Soccer is a recreational fall soccer league for players between Kindergarten and 6th grade living in Waterbury, Vermont, and surrounding Washington County communities. Through August 22nd registration is $40 per child for the Kindergarten program, $50 per child for 1st-2nd grade program, and $55 per child for the 3rd-6th grade program.

Please check out the Program Information section of our website for additional information or contact one of our coordinators Marni Martens (marni.martens@gmail.com) or Kirsten Kollgaard (kkollgaard@gmail.com).

Waterbury Youth Soccer is affiliated with the Vermont Soccer Association. If you know a family that has not participated in our program, please pass this information to them so they can get started.

IMPORTANT NOTE: This program will follow all current pandemic-related guidance from the State of Vermont and our local school community to ensure the safety of our players.

Green Mountain Performing Arts - 2021-22 session - Enrollment Open!


Let's Dance! Green Mountain Performing Arts will be offering a wide variety of weekly dance classes and after school activities for ages 5 and up. Dance styles that are offered include:


- Ballet (Ages 3 and up)

- Hip Hop (Ages 5 and up)

- Modern (Ages 7 and up)

- Irish (Ages 7 and up)

- Highland (Ages 9 and up)

- Tap (Ages 6 and up)

- Jazz (Ages 5-8)
